Tips for using aromatherapy for financial stress relief

Aromatherapy can be a safe and effective way to relieve financial stress. Here are a few tips to help you get the most out of your aromatherapy experience:

Tip 1: Choose the right essential oils. Not all essential oils are created equal. Some oils, such as lavender and chamomile, are known for their calming and relaxing properties, while others, such as citrus oils, are known for their uplifting and energizing properties. When choosing essential oils for financial stress relief, it is important to select oils that have calming and relaxing effects.

Tip 2: Use a diffuser. A diffuser is a great way to disperse essential oils into the air. This allows you to enjoy the benefits of aromatherapy without having to apply the oils directly to your skin. Diffusers come in a variety of shapes and sizes, so you can find one that fits your needs and budget.

Tip 3: Add essential oils to your bath. Adding essential oils to your bath is a great way to relax and de-stress. Simply add a few drops of your favorite essential oil to a warm bath and soak for 20 minutes. The essential oils will be absorbed through your skin and provide you with a sense of relaxation and calm.

Tip 4: Apply essential oils topically. Essential oils can also be applied topically to the skin. This is a great way to target specific areas of tension or stress. To apply essential oils topically, dilute them in a carrier oil, such as jojoba oil or coconut oil. Then, massage the diluted essential oil into the desired area.

Tip 5: Use essential oils in a compress. A compress is a great way to relieve tension and pain. To make a compress, simply soak a washcloth in warm water and add a few drops of your favorite essential oil. Then, apply the compress to the desired area and relax.
